Taman Bertam Flora in Seberang Perai Utara, Penang recorded 6 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M599K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M343.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M599K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M548K to RM650K, and a typical market range of RM553K to RM644K.

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ced, though some variety exists in the market.

For price per square foot, the median is RM343, with most transactions between RM312 and RM374. The usual range is RM291.06 to RM394.81,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. With an IQR of RM103.75 and MAD of RM31,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
